Cam die coating systems

Coating apparatuses and methods are provided for direct coatings with various shapes. The coating apparatus includes a die body with one or more bores. One or more cams are pivotally mounted within the bores and have one or more recessed areas formed into the respective peripheral surfaces thereof. The one or more cams are rotatable within the die body to dynamically, independently vary the width or shape of the respectively dispensed one or more fluid coatings.

Applicator for applying a thick matter, replacement part therefor and corresponding operating method
10758932 · 2020-09-01 · ·

The disclosure concerns an applicator for applying a coating agent (e.g. thick matter) to a component (e.g. motor vehicle body part) with a nozzle with a nozzle opening with a certain nozzle geometry, in particular for applying a thick matter bead to a component surface. The disclosure provides that the nozzle geometry of the nozzle opening can be adjusted without replacing the nozzle, in particular by a relative movement of two nozzle parts. Furthermore, the disclosure comprises an exchange part for such an applicator and an operating method therefor.

Composite friction elements and pultrusion method of making same
10730209 · 2020-08-04 ·

A composite friction unit of a three dimensional composite body is formed in a system for continuous process manufacturing of composite friction units. The system uses a plurality of rolls of reinforcing fiber fabrics, a resin dispensing system that receives a panel of reinforcing fiber fabric from each one of the rolls and separately dispenses resin through a plurality of dispensing tubes, each associated with a different panel, onto a surface of each panel. A forming die is positioned to receive the plurality of panels of reinforcing fiber fabric after resin is dispensed onto the panels and is configured to form a composite panel from the plurality of panels of reinforcing fiber fabrics. A cutting mechanism cuts a desired shape part from the composite panel.

ADHESIVE APPLICATOR WITH ROTARY VALVE
20200197973 · 2020-06-25 ·

An applicator for applying adhesive to a moving web has a housing with an interior chamber, an inlet and a discharge port. The inlet and discharge port are in fluid communication with the interior chamber. A rotor is disposed within the interior chamber of the housing. The rotor has a body and a nonlinear channel extending about at least a portion of the body. The nonlinear channel is selectively positionable for fluid communication with the inlet and the discharge port of the housing such that adhesive flowing into the housing through the inlet flows through and is directed by the nonlinear channel to the discharge port in the housing. The rotor is rotatable relative to the housing to change the position of the nonlinear channel relative to the discharge port and thereby change the location from which adhesive flows from the discharge port.
